Output 598fbbffdf1f1ca176dc8190f4668492416567c839c19c63bb3c0fd165da2ab7:0

value
503756
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2d3e3ac3ba7fec5a16468214e458ae02c6c241b2 OP_EQUAL
address
35pEsxh35pCqVnzRXzHLc4Peh9QFPmKi2b
transaction
598fbbffdf1f1ca176dc8190f4668492416567c839c19c63bb3c0fd165da2ab7